After a week of highs and lows, Los Angeles FC are set for another midweek match when they play host to the Colorado Rapids on Wednesday.
LAFC (5-2-1, 16 points) advanced to the CONCACAF Champions Cup semifinals last Tuesday but will enter off a 4-1 home loss to the upstart San Jose Earthquakes on Sunday. LAFC were steamrolled by a barrage of second-half goals in the defeat.
'I have been here many times praising us but (Sunday) was not good,' LAFC head coach Marc Dos Santos said. 'We have to take the game as a lesson and move forward. If I only talk about tiredness (from Champions Cup), that's an excuse. It was not good. We have to see why and try to improve on Wednesday.'
Goalkeeper Hugo Lloris not only gave up his first goals of the season to end a 593-minute scoreless streak, Heung-Min Son remains without a goal through his first seven league games. Son does have two goals in Champions Cup play.
Denis Bouanga leads the club with four goals and has four assists in MLS play, while Son has seven assists.
The Rapids (4-4-0, 12 points) had their inconsistencies on full display in a 3-2 home loss to Lionel Messi-led Inter Miami on Saturday. Colorado forced the action but Messi scored twice, including the game-winner in the 79th minute.
'I saw a team that performed like a big team with a proper mentality with a huge personality,' Rapids head coach Matt Wells said, while looking at the positives after his team had 15 shots to five for Miami. '... That gives me massive hope that if we keep building and stick on this path, it won't be long before you're asking me a question about us being the top team around Vancouver and LAFC.'
Dynamic on offense this season, Colorado's 21 goals are second most in league play, one behind the Western Conference-leading Vancouver Whitecaps.
Rafael Navarro leads the Rapids with six goals and four assists, including a goal on Saturday.
Colorado's loss to Inter Miami came in front of a crowd of 75,824 at the home of the NFL's Denver Broncos, the second-largest to watch a match in MLS history. It came one week after a resounding 6-2 home victory over the Houston Dynamo when Navarro scored twice.
But while the offense has been solid, the Rapids have allowed 15 goals, with only three Western Conference teams allowing more.
